A Look Back: The Journey of Social Media Tech

Let’s take a quick trip down memory lane together, shall we? Do you remember the very early internet days? It was mostly simple text and basic websites. Then came things like AOL Instant Messenger. It allowed real-time chat, which felt like magic back then! MySpace then allowed personalized profiles with music. It was a huge, exciting step forward. Then Facebook came along and changed everything. It brought friends and connections together globally. Photos became a massive part of it. We saw the rapid rise of Twitter next. Short, punchy messages ruled the day. Instagram then completely shifted the focus to amazing visuals. Now, we have TikTok, of course. It’s all about short, viral videos and endless trends.

Each significant step was directly fueled by new tech, truly. Faster internet speeds made videos possible on a large scale. Better cameras in our phones helped everyone become a creator. More powerful software created those cool filters we all love. Analytics dashboards became simpler to understand and use. AI is the absolute latest frontier, and what a journey it is. It continues this amazing journey of innovation. It makes content creation smarter and more targeted. It helps reach people better than ever before. It’s a continuous, exhilarating evolution, honestly.

Challenges and Different Views

Of course, it’s not all sunshine and rainbows. Using so much technology definitely has its downsides. Some critics really worry about authenticity. Is content becoming too polished now, almost fake? Are influencers too reliant on filters to look “perfect”? Is the intense focus on engagement numbers actually harmful? It can push creators to chase fleeting trends. They might lose their truly unique voice in the process. Privacy concerns are also very real, obviously. AI uses massive amounts of data. People rightly worry about how that data is used. Algorithms can also create echo chambers. They might only show you what you already like. This can seriously limit new ideas and perspectives.

For example, a big engagement rate is great, yes. But does it truly mean deep, meaningful connection? Or is it just a quick like or a fleeting comment? Some argue passionately for more genuine, less optimized content. It’s a tough balance to strike, I think. How do you stay real and authentic while using all this powerful tech? That’s the core challenge for creators like Witherspoon. She works so hard to keep her content relatable. She always wants it to feel honest and true to her.
